How they compare
Finland currently reports 0.3% against 0.2% in Montenegro, a difference of 0.1%.
That makes Finland's figure about 1.1 times Montenegro's.
The two have swapped places 2 times across 9 shared years of data; in 2010 it was Finland ahead.
Finland ranks 143rd and Montenegro ranks 146th of 190 countries.
Across the 2 decades both report, Finland averaged higher in 1 and Montenegro in 1.
